I have spread and wackamole running on two Whitebox Linux machines. whelmon1 - 10.1.11.202 whelmon2 - 10.1.11.203 my router is 10.1.11.254 I want them to serve the vip 10.1.11.206/32. See the bottom of the message for my configs. When I start spread on whelmon1, I get this printed: # /usr/local/sbin/spread -n whelmon1 Conf_init: using file: /usr/local/etc/spread.conf Successfully configured Segment 0 [10.1.11.255:4803] with 2 procs: whelmon1: 10.1.11.202 whelmon2: 10.1.11.203 [root[at]whelmon1 :/usr/local/sbin]$ Membership id is ( 167840714, 1100044395) -------------------- Configuration at whelmon1 is: Num Segments 1 1 10.1.11.255 4803 whelmon1 10.1.11.202 ==================== When I start spread on whelmon2, # /usr/local/sbin/spread -n whelmon2 I get the same thing pretty much printed, then after a second, the following is printed on each machine: ++++++++++++++++++++++ Num of groups: 0 I then run wackamole on whelmon1, and it brings up the 10.1.11.206 interfac e (here is the log lines) Nov 9 15:55:39 whelmon1 wackamole[3403]: connecting to 4803 Nov 9 15:55:39 whelmon1 wackamole[3403]: 934 No such interface Nov 9 15:55:44 whelmon1 wackamole[3403]: UP: eth0:1:10.1.11.206/255.255.255.255 Nov 9 15:55:44 whelmon1 wackamole[3403]: Re-queued arp spoof notifier for virtual entry. BUT - when I run wackamole on whelmon2, nothing happens, all I ever get in the logs is: Nov 9 15:56:24 whelmon2 wackamole[25450]: connecting to 4803 Nov 9 15:56:24 whelmon2 wackamole[25450]: 934 No such interface I tried simulating a failure on whelmon1 and seeing if whelmon2 took the IP (I thought maybe it was working, but was not very verbose about it), and 10.1.11.206 disappeared, so no dice. This is a whole lot of info to weed through, but I am trying to get some suggestions on what I should do next to troubleshoot. It seems like I am close, but something is missing such that whelmon2 doesn't want to join in.
